Switching is a process that will be used to have steps and segments to be used in the requirements other than just having the sender and the receiver. The circuit switching will be having a connection that is physical in a manner that the sender’s information reaches the sender. The goodness with circuit switching is that the connection remains on as long as the two parties are communicating. This makes the connection to exist in within the required network and the communication is always being successful. With the best communication, the company needs to come up with the devices of communication. The users using the network for communication should own their specific bandwidths within the communication when they are connected. The company will have the ability to transfer data at the required speed in order to avoid unnecessary data wastage. On the other side, the switching will have a fixed amount of data flow among the computers in the XYZ Company. The only limitation of the circuit switching is that it does not allow the user to use the unused bundles. For the message switching, the connection for the company will not have a physical connection within the users.
